Используйте gv$session, чтобы узнать, завис ли запрос.

У меня есть запрос, работающий в Oracle, который может зависнуть, а может и нет. Он работает уже ~10 часов, но, судя по объему загружаемых данных, это вполне разумно.

Я просматривал сеанс в gv$session и задавался вопросом, есть ли способ перевести эту информацию, чтобы увидеть, действительно ли происходит какая-либо активность, или запрос завис в ожидании блокировки или иным образом.

Я уже читал документацию по этому представлению здесь . В основном я ищу советы от тех, у кого есть опыт отладки подобных проблем в Oracle.

Спасибо!

6
задан Paul 27 April 2012 в 14:24
поделиться